In commemoration of Lung Cancer Awareness Month, Inlet will join communities from throughout the United States in a Tuesday, November 13 remembrance vigil of those who have died of lung cancer.
The “Shine a Light on Lung Cancer” vigil, led by Margaret O’Hara, will begin at 7 p.m. at the Inlet Town Hall. The short ceremony will include an opening prayer by Lorrie Skinner, a brief overview of advances in lung cancer treatment by Beverly Chambers Ischia, CNP, and the reading of a list of those lung cancer victims who have connections with local residents.
Glow sticks will be lit in the victims’ honor.
The ceremony will be followed by a moment of silence held in conjunction with the Inlet Town Board meeting.
Pictures and/or memory boards are welcome and will be displayed in the Senior Room throughout the gathering.
The evening will conclude with a song led by Jean Bird, refreshments and conversation.
